    Poetry Qazi Muhammad Shamshad Nabi Farooqi, better known by his pen-name Saqi Farooqi ( Urdu : ساقی فاروقی ), was a British-Pakistani poet who wrote in both Urdu and English. Best known for his modernist Urdu poetry , mostly ghazal's and nazm's , he has authored critical essays as well.

    Akhtar was innovative and introduced new trends in Urdu poetry. At a very young age, he wrote philosophical and inspiring poems. He was called شاعرِ رومان (the poet of romance). [3] His best-known collections of poetry include Akhtaristan, Nigarshat-e-Akhtar, Lala-e-toor, Tayyur-e-Aawara, Naghma-e-Haram, Subh-e bahaar, and Shahnaz.

    Asrar-ul-Haq (19 October 1911 – 5 December 1955), better known as Majaz Lakhnawi, was an Indian Urdu poet. He is known for his romantic and revolutionary poetry. He composed ghazals and nazms in Urdu. He was the maternal uncle of poet and screenplay writer Javed Akhtar and Indian-American psychoanalyst Salman Akhtar. [1]
